Early History of Stethoscopes

It opens in 1816, with the French physician René Laennec, who invented the first stethoscope. One of his earliest designs was a wooden swab — a hollow tube that enabled doctors to listen to the sounds in the chest without putting their ears too close to their patients. This invention was the beginning of the classic stethoscope evolution, changing the physician perspective of auscultation.

Some key points from early history include:

  • Laennec used the term "mediate auscultation" as he invented this technique.
  • Initial design: A simple wooden cylinder that formed the basis for subsequent improvements
  • Innovate: An idea that, within months, had spread across Europe and helped to define modern medicine.

Key Innovations in Stethoscope Design

In tandem with expanding medical knowledge was the need for ever-improved diagnostic tools. The binaural stethoscope, which allowed both ears to be used at the same time, was introduced in the mid-19th century by Irish physician Arthur Leared. This marked a major advancement in stethoscope design, resulting in clearer and more accurate sound transmission.

There have been numerous big design updates over the years, including:

  • Binaural Adaptation: The transition from monaural to binaural devices added a new dimension to sound clarity.
  • Material Upgrades: New latex and polymers replaced wood and basic rubber to increase durability, reduce weight, and enhance comfort.
  • Enhanced Sensitive Diaphragms and Bells: To isolate delicate cardiac and pulmonary sounds, engineers improved the construction of these two parts.

Types of Technology and the Digital Transformation

However, the late 20th century brought rapid advances in stethoscope technology. The innovation of digital technology revolutionized stethoscopes by both amplifying sound, and introducing capabilities such as noise cancellation, sound recording, and wireless connectivity. The development of electronic stethoscopes has transformed diagnostics in contemporary medicine.

Digital stethoscopes have certain benefits:

  • Improved sound quality: Electronic transducers and complex signal processing enable clinicians to identify subtle abnormalities.
  • Noise Cancellation: They're also fitted with intelligent algorithms that cancel out ambient noise when auscultating.
  • Connectivity: Bluetooth® and Wi-Fi-integrated for live streaming and remote consultations (important for telemedicine).
  • Recording Capabilities: The option to record and share sounds assist in training and in subsequent diagnostic scrutiny.

The Great Debate: Acoustic vs Digital Stethoscopes

The classic acoustic stethoscope remains a valuable tool in many clinical environment , despite the emergence of digital models. The debate over acoustic versus digital stethoscopes is far from over, as both types have their unique advantages:

  • Acoustic Stethoscopes:
    • Simplicity and ease of use
    • Facts and figures Energy harvesting system No batteries or power sources required
    • Cost-effective and widely available
  • Digital Stethoscopes:
    • Better sound amplification and clarity
    • Ability to reduce background noise
    • Functionality with recording and connectivity improvements
